The Origins of Coffee: A Quick Background Lesson
Coffee has a rich history that dates back centuries. Legend has it that the exploration of coffee originated in Ethiopia, where a goat herder named Kaldi noticed his goats ending up being energised after consuming specific berries. Fascinated, he attempted the berries himself and experienced a similar ruptured of energy.
Word of this wonderful fruit infect neighboring monasteries, where monks began using it to stay awake during lengthy hours of petition. At some point, coffee made its way to Yemen, where it was grown on haciendas and traded throughout the Arabian Peninsula. From there, its appeal spread throughout the globe.
Planting the Seeds: Growing Coffee Beans
The trip of a coffee bean begins with growing the seeds. Coffee plants prosper in tropical climates with ample rainfall and shade. They are typically grown in regions called the "Bean Belt," which extends between the Tropics of Cancer and Capricorn.
Coffee beans are normally grown in baby rooms prior to being transplanted to larger areas once they have actually sprouted. It takes around 3 to four years for a coffee plant to get to maturation and start producing cherries.
Harvesting: Picking Nature's Bounty
When the coffee cherries turn from eco-friendly to vibrant red, they are ready for harvest. Depending upon the area and farming techniques, coffee beans are gathered either by hand or through mechanical means.
Handpicking is the typical approach, where competent workers selectively choose just the ripest cherries. This labor-intensive procedure makes sure that just the best beans are selected. Mechanical harvesting, on the various other hand, entails machines that strip all the cherries from the branches simultaneously. While this technique is faster, it may cause a mix of ripe and unripe beans.
Processing: Transforming Cherries right into Beans
Once collected, coffee cherries undertake refining to remove the beans within. There are two main approaches of processing: the completely dry technique and the damp method.
The Dry Method: A Traditional Approach
In areas with limited access to water, such as Ethiopia and Brazil, the completely dry method is commonly made use of. In this process, the cherries are expanded in thin layers to completely dry under the sun. They are raked periodically to make certain even drying and protect against fermentation.
After numerous weeks, the cherries end up being weak and can be quickly removed to disclose the coffee beans inside. These beans are after that sorted and gotten ready for roasting.
The Damp Technique: Modern Precision
The wet approach, additionally referred to as washed processing, is a more contemporary method that entails water-intensive methods. In this method, the cherries are passed through a coagulating machine to remove their outer skin and pulp. The continuing to be parchment-covered beans are soaked in water tanks for fermentation.
During fermentation, enzymes break down any kind of remaining fruit flesh and mucilage around the beans. Later, they are thoroughly washed and dried either by sunlight or mechanical dryers. The outcome is tidy and bright coffee beans all set for roasting.
Sorting and Grading: Dividing Excellence from Mediocrity
Once refined, coffee beans undergo an extensive sorting and grading process to guarantee uniformity and quality. This action involves removing any kind of faulty or broken beans.
Beans are typically arranged by size making use of screens with different mesh sizes. This classifies them into different grades, such as "supremo" and "excelso." The bigger beans are usually considered superior in top quality because of their more noticable flavors.
Roasting: Unlocking the Aromatic Potential
Roasting is where the magic happens. This important action changes environment-friendly coffee beans into the aromatic brownish beans we are familiar with. During toasting, the beans undergo a complex chemical procedure that impacts their flavor, aroma, and color.
The degree of roast can vary from light to dark, with each degree passing on unique characteristics. Light roasts maintain the bean's original flavors, while darker roasts establish rich and great smoky notes. Roasters carefully monitor temperature level and time to attain the desired roast profile.
Grinding and Developing: The Final Steps
Once roasted, coffee beans should be ground before they can be brewed. Grinding permits better surface area exposure, improving removal throughout developing. There are numerous work dimensions depending upon the brewing technique, from coarse for French press to fine for espresso.
When it comes to developing, there is a range of techniques to choose from: leak brewing, espresso machines, pour-over, and more. Each method provides a distinct taste profile and brewing experience.
FAQs
1. How much time does it take for a coffee plant to bear fruit?
A coffee plant generally takes around three to four years to bear fruit after being planted.
2. What is the distinction between Arabica and Robusta coffee?
Arabica and Robusta are 2 main types of coffee. Arabica is known for its fragile flavors and greater level of acidity, while Robusta has a stronger taste with greater high levels of caffeine content.

4. The length of time do coffee beans stay fresh?
Coffee beans stay fresh for about 2 to 3 weeks after toasting if saved appropriately in an impermeable container away from light, warmth, and moisture.
5. Does the elevation at which coffee is grown impact its taste?
Yes, the elevation at which coffee is grown can considerably affect its flavor account. Higher altitudes frequently cause much more complex and nuanced flavors.
